Abbott Rapid Diagnostics is part of Abbott’s Diagnostics family of businesses, bringing together exceptional teams of experts and industry leading technologies to support diagnostic testing which provides important information for treatment and management of diseases and other conditions.
The Abbott Rapid Diagnostics Infectious Diseases Division (ARDx) portfolio is centred around ID Now. A fast growing, molecular testing platform with the flexibility to test for Covid-19, Influenza A &B, RSV and Strep A.
The ID NOW delivers accurate results in just minutes, giving HCPs real-time access to the information required to make actionable decisions during the first patient visit.
The ID NOW™ Platform provides diagnostics where and when they are needed most — in near patient settings at the point of care such as Emergency departments, Admissions and Wards.
Other products within the portfolio include Binax NOW rapid antigen tests, sexual health testing and women’s’ health.
